From owner-freebsd-ports Mon Aug 20 23:10:15 2001 Delivered-To: freebsd-ports@hub.freebsd.org Received: from freefall.freebsd.org (freefall.freebsd.org [216.136.204.21]) by hub.freebsd.org (Postfix) with ESMTP id D8DDC37B408 for ; Mon, 20 Aug 2001 23:10:01 -0700 (PDT) (envelope-from gnats@FreeBSD.org) Received: (from gnats@localhost) by freefall.freebsd.org (8.11.4/8.11.4) id f7L6A1N50716; Mon, 20 Aug 2001 23:10:01 -0700 (PDT) (envelope-from gnats) Received: from neva.vlink.ru (neva.vlink.ru [195.239.222.8]) by hub.freebsd.org (Postfix) with ESMTP id 306C637B409 for ; Mon, 20 Aug 2001 23:08:18 -0700 (PDT) (envelope-from dsh@neva.vlink.ru) Received: (from dsh@localhost) by neva.vlink.ru (8.11.3/8.11.3) id f7L68EZ11020; Tue, 21 Aug 2001 10:08:14 +0400 (MSD) (envelope-from dsh) Message-Id: <200108210608.f7L68EZ11020@neva.vlink.ru> Date: Tue, 21 Aug 2001 10:08:14 +0400 (MSD) From: dsh@vlink.ru Reply-To: dsh@neva.vlink.ru To: FreeBSD-gnats-submit@freebsd.org Cc: dsh@neva.vlink.ru X-Send-Pr-Version: 3.113 Subject: ports/29920: new port: graphics/mplayer Sender: owner-freebsd-ports@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.org >Number: 29920 >Category: ports >Synopsis: new port: graphics/mplayer >Confidential: no >Severity: non-critical >Priority: low >Responsible: freebsd-ports >State: open >Quarter: >Keywords: >Date-Required: >Class: change-request >Submitter-Id: current-users >Arrival-Date: Mon Aug 20 23:10:01 PDT 2001 >Closed-Date: >Last-Modified: >Originator: Denis Shaposhnikov >Release: FreeBSD 4.4-PRERELEASE i386 >Organization: >Environment: System: FreeBSD neva.vlink.ru 4.4-PRERELEASE FreeBSD 4.4-PRERELEASE #10: Thu Aug 16 14:14:51 MSD 2001 dsh@neva.vlink.ru:/var/FreeBSD/src/sys/compile/NEVA i386 >Description: MPlayer is a movie player. It plays most MPEG, AVI and ASF files, supported by many native and Win32 DLL codecs. You can watch VCD, DVD and even DivX movies too. The another big feature of mplayer is the wide range of supported output drivers. It works with X11, Xv, DGA, OpenGL, SVGAlib, fbdev, but you can use SDL (and this way all drivers of SDL, for example AAlib) and some lowlevel card-specific drivers (for Matrox) too! Most of them supports software or hardware scaling, so you can enjoy movies in fullscreen. And what about the nice big antialiased shaded subtitles (7 supported types!!!) with hungarian, english, cyrillic, czech, korean fonts, and OSD? WWW: http://mplayer.sourceforge.net/ >How-To-Repeat: # This is a shell archive. Save it in a file, remove anything before # this line, and then unpack it by entering "sh file". Note, it may # create directories; files and directories will be owned by you and # have default permissions. # # This archive contains: # # mplayer/ # mplayer/Makefile # mplayer/pkg-plist # mplayer/pkg-comment # mplayer/pkg-descr # mplayer/distinfo # mplayer/files # mplayer/files/patch-Makefile # echo c - mplayer/ mkdir -p mplayer/ > /dev/null 2>&1 echo x - mplayer/Makefile sed 's/^X//' >mplayer/Makefile << 'END-of-mplayer/Makefile' X# New ports collection makefile for: MPlayer X# Date created: 15 August 2001 X# Whom: Denis Shaposhnikov X# X# $FreeBSD$ X# X XPORTNAME= mplayer XPORTVERSION= 0.18.p5 XCATEGORIES= graphics XMASTER_SITES= ftp://mp.dev.hu/MPlayer/releases/ XDISTNAME= MPlayer-0.18pre5 XDISTFILES= MPlayer-0.18pre.tgz ${MPLAYER_W32} XEXTRACT_ONLY= MPlayer-0.18pre.tgz X XMAINTAINER= dsh@vlink.ru X XBUILD_DEPENDS= unzip:${PORTSDIR}/archivers/unzip \ X nasm:${PORTSDIR}/devel/nasm X XUSE_XLIB= yes XUSE_GMAKE= yes XGNU_CONFIGURE= yes XCONFIGURE_ARGS= --with-win32libdir=${PREFIX}/lib/${PORTNAME} X XMAN1= mplayer.1 X XMPLAYER_W32= w32codec-0.18.zip X Xpost-install: X ${MKDIR} ${PREFIX}/lib/${PORTNAME} X unzip -q ${DISTDIR}/${MPLAYER_W32} -d ${PREFIX}/lib/${PORTNAME} X ${CHOWN} -R ${SHAREOWN}:${SHAREGRP} ${PREFIX}/lib/${PORTNAME} X ${CHMOD} ${SHAREMODE} ${PREFIX}/lib/${PORTNAME}/* X X ${CP} -R ${WRKSRC}/DOCS ${PREFIX}/share/doc/${PORTNAME} X ${CHOWN} -R ${SHAREOWN}:${SHAREGRP} ${PREFIX}/share/doc/${PORTNAME} X find ${PREFIX}/share/doc/${PORTNAME} -type d | xargs ${CHMOD} 555 X find ${PREFIX}/share/doc/${PORTNAME} -type f | xargs ${CHMOD} ${SHAREMODE} X X.include END-of-mplayer/Makefile echo x - mplayer/pkg-plist sed 's/^X//' >mplayer/pkg-plist << 'END-of-mplayer/pkg-plist' Xbin/mplayer Xlib/mplayer/acelpdec.ax Xlib/mplayer/asusasv2.dll Xlib/mplayer/asusasvd.dll Xlib/mplayer/ativcr2.dll Xlib/mplayer/avimszh.dll Xlib/mplayer/avizlib.dll Xlib/mplayer/divx_c32.ax Xlib/mplayer/divxa32.acm Xlib/mplayer/divxc32.dll Xlib/mplayer/huffyuv.dll Xlib/mplayer/i263_32.drv Xlib/mplayer/iccvid.dll Xlib/mplayer/icmw_32.dll Xlib/mplayer/imaadp32.acm Xlib/mplayer/ir32_32.dll Xlib/mplayer/ir41_32.dll Xlib/mplayer/ir50_32.dll Xlib/mplayer/l3codeca.acm Xlib/mplayer/lhacm.acm Xlib/mplayer/mcmjpg32.dll Xlib/mplayer/mpg4c32.dll Xlib/mplayer/mpg4ds32.ax Xlib/mplayer/msadp32.acm Xlib/mplayer/msg711.acm Xlib/mplayer/msgsm32.acm Xlib/mplayer/msh261.drv Xlib/mplayer/msms001.vwp Xlib/mplayer/msvidc32.dll Xlib/mplayer/qdv.dll Xlib/mplayer/tm20dec.ax Xlib/mplayer/tssoft32.acm Xlib/mplayer/voxmsdec.ax Xlib/mplayer/wmv8ds32.ax Xlib/mplayer/wmvds32.ax Xshare/doc/mplayer/AUTHORS Xshare/doc/mplayer/BUGREPORTS Xshare/doc/mplayer/BUGS Xshare/doc/mplayer/CDROM Xshare/doc/mplayer/CODECS Xshare/doc/mplayer/ChangeLog Xshare/doc/mplayer/ChangeLog.mpeg Xshare/doc/mplayer/DEBIAN Xshare/doc/mplayer/DGA Xshare/doc/mplayer/DVD Xshare/doc/mplayer/DVD-FAQ Xshare/doc/mplayer/FREEBSD Xshare/doc/mplayer/German/BUGREPORTS Xshare/doc/mplayer/German/CDROM Xshare/doc/mplayer/German/CODECS Xshare/doc/mplayer/German/DEBIAN Xshare/doc/mplayer/Hungarian/BUGREPORTS Xshare/doc/mplayer/Hungarian/CDROM Xshare/doc/mplayer/Hungarian/CODECS Xshare/doc/mplayer/Hungarian/DEBIAN Xshare/doc/mplayer/Hungarian/DGA Xshare/doc/mplayer/Hungarian/DVD Xshare/doc/mplayer/Hungarian/DVD-FAQ Xshare/doc/mplayer/Hungarian/FREEBSD Xshare/doc/mplayer/Hungarian/INSTALL Xshare/doc/mplayer/Hungarian/LIRC Xshare/doc/mplayer/Hungarian/MPlayer-FAQ Xshare/doc/mplayer/Hungarian/MTRR Xshare/doc/mplayer/Hungarian/OpenDivX Xshare/doc/mplayer/Hungarian/README Xshare/doc/mplayer/Hungarian/SDL Xshare/doc/mplayer/Hungarian/SOUNDCARDS Xshare/doc/mplayer/Hungarian/TVout-G400 Xshare/doc/mplayer/Hungarian/Translator Xshare/doc/mplayer/Hungarian/VIDEOCARDS Xshare/doc/mplayer/Hungarian/example.conf Xshare/doc/mplayer/INSTALL Xshare/doc/mplayer/LIRC Xshare/doc/mplayer/MAINTAINERS Xshare/doc/mplayer/MPlayer-FAQ Xshare/doc/mplayer/MTRR Xshare/doc/mplayer/OpenDivX Xshare/doc/mplayer/Polish/BUGREPORTS Xshare/doc/mplayer/Polish/BUGS Xshare/doc/mplayer/Polish/Debian Xshare/doc/mplayer/Polish/FreeBSD Xshare/doc/mplayer/Polish/README Xshare/doc/mplayer/Polish/SUB+OSD Xshare/doc/mplayer/README Xshare/doc/mplayer/Requirements Xshare/doc/mplayer/Russian/CODECS Xshare/doc/mplayer/Russian/DEBIAN Xshare/doc/mplayer/Russian/DGA Xshare/doc/mplayer/Russian/MPlayer-FAQ Xshare/doc/mplayer/Russian/OpenDivX Xshare/doc/mplayer/Russian/README Xshare/doc/mplayer/Russian/SOUNDCARDS Xshare/doc/mplayer/Russian/TVout-G400 Xshare/doc/mplayer/Russian/VIDEOCARDS Xshare/doc/mplayer/Russian/cdrom Xshare/doc/mplayer/Russian/dvd Xshare/doc/mplayer/Russian/dvd-faq Xshare/doc/mplayer/Russian/install Xshare/doc/mplayer/Russian/lirc Xshare/doc/mplayer/Russian/mtrr Xshare/doc/mplayer/Russian/sdl Xshare/doc/mplayer/SDL Xshare/doc/mplayer/SOLARIS Xshare/doc/mplayer/SOUNDCARDS Xshare/doc/mplayer/SPEED Xshare/doc/mplayer/SUB+OSD Xshare/doc/mplayer/Spanish/BUGREPORTS Xshare/doc/mplayer/Spanish/CDROM Xshare/doc/mplayer/Spanish/DEBIAN Xshare/doc/mplayer/Spanish/DGA Xshare/doc/mplayer/Spanish/DVD Xshare/doc/mplayer/Spanish/DVD-FAQ Xshare/doc/mplayer/Spanish/FREEBSD Xshare/doc/mplayer/Spanish/INSTALL Xshare/doc/mplayer/Spanish/LIRC Xshare/doc/mplayer/Spanish/MPlayer-FAQ Xshare/doc/mplayer/Spanish/MTRR Xshare/doc/mplayer/Spanish/OpenDivX Xshare/doc/mplayer/Spanish/README Xshare/doc/mplayer/Spanish/Requirements Xshare/doc/mplayer/Spanish/SDL Xshare/doc/mplayer/Spanish/SOLARIS Xshare/doc/mplayer/Spanish/SOUNDCARDS Xshare/doc/mplayer/Spanish/SUB+OSD Xshare/doc/mplayer/Spanish/TVout-G400 Xshare/doc/mplayer/Spanish/Translator Xshare/doc/mplayer/Spanish/VIDEOCARDS Xshare/doc/mplayer/Spanish/example.conf Xshare/doc/mplayer/TODO Xshare/doc/mplayer/TVout-G400 Xshare/doc/mplayer/VIDEOCARDS Xshare/doc/mplayer/codecs-in.html Xshare/doc/mplayer/codecs.conf Xshare/doc/mplayer/example.conf Xshare/doc/mplayer/inttypes.h Xshare/doc/mplayer/mplayer.1 Xshare/doc/mplayer/mpsub.sub Xshare/doc/mplayer/tech-eng.txt Xshare/doc/mplayer/tech-hun.txt X@dirrm lib/mplayer X@dirrm share/doc/mplayer/German X@dirrm share/doc/mplayer/Hungarian X@dirrm share/doc/mplayer/Polish X@dirrm share/doc/mplayer/Russian X@dirrm share/doc/mplayer/Spanish X@dirrm share/doc/mplayer END-of-mplayer/pkg-plist echo x - mplayer/pkg-comment sed 's/^X//' >mplayer/pkg-comment << 'END-of-mplayer/pkg-comment' XA movie player. END-of-mplayer/pkg-comment echo x - mplayer/pkg-descr sed 's/^X//' >mplayer/pkg-descr << 'END-of-mplayer/pkg-descr' XMPlayer is a movie player. It plays most MPEG, AVI and ASF Xfiles, supported by many native and Win32 DLL codecs. You can watch XVCD, DVD and even DivX movies too. The another big feature of mplayer Xis the wide range of supported output drivers. It works with X11, Xv, XDGA, OpenGL, SVGAlib, fbdev, but you can use SDL (and this way all Xdrivers of SDL, for example AAlib) and some lowlevel card-specific Xdrivers (for Matrox) too! Most of them supports software or hardware Xscaling, so you can enjoy movies in fullscreen. And what about the Xnice big antialiased shaded subtitles (7 supported types!!!) with Xhungarian, english, cyrillic, czech, korean fonts, and OSD? X XWWW: http://mplayer.sourceforge.net/ END-of-mplayer/pkg-descr echo x - mplayer/distinfo sed 's/^X//' >mplayer/distinfo << 'END-of-mplayer/distinfo' XMD5 (MPlayer-0.18pre.tgz) = cc86cd8cdc61d6aea243c6e539b5df2e XMD5 (w32codec-0.18.zip) = 80afcd781e6c6a7d93989e9128d8c753 END-of-mplayer/distinfo echo c - mplayer/files mkdir -p mplayer/files > /dev/null 2>&1 echo x - mplayer/files/patch-Makefile sed 's/^X//' >mplayer/files/patch-Makefile << 'END-of-mplayer/files/patch-Makefile' X--- Makefile.orig Sun Jul 8 04:21:20 2001 X+++ Makefile Mon Aug 20 15:13:55 2001 X@@ -92,7 +92,7 @@ X @echo "however it means you can't use fibmap_mplayer." X @echo "Without this (or without running mplayer as root) you won't be" X @echo "able to play DVDs." X- install -D -o root -g root -m 4755 -s $(PRG_FIBMAP) $(BINDIR)/$(PRG_FIBMAP) X+# install -D -o root -g root -m 4755 -s $(PRG_FIBMAP) $(BINDIR)/$(PRG_FIBMAP) X X clean: X rm -f *.o *~ $(OBJS) END-of-mplayer/files/patch-Makefile exit >Fix: >Release-Note: >Audit-Trail: >Unformatted: To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-ports" in the body of the message